Transaction e6f93bc9ff78c2611301a16977418bd86ef99f174933624edc8737ce77ba63c8

1 Input
2 Outputs
  • e6f93bc9ff78c2611301a16977418bd86ef99f174933624edc8737ce77ba63c8:0
  • value  436038
    address  1Q4C5ZCV6VfSayNSBbhAjDpmRTyC5NC2Wd
  • e6f93bc9ff78c2611301a16977418bd86ef99f174933624edc8737ce77ba63c8:1
  • value  15670666
    address  13dceLcU1ypdofYSqTViUC2C3pXGaRS6Mp